A look at my database shows that over the years Bachmann has not been consistent in the way they number reruns or other items. Over many years my friend Wade Colyer and I have worked hard to sort out inconsistencies in Bachmann numbering of various items. In the case above they used the a different number for the same item. This however has not always been the case. I have found many cases where the same number has been repeated, and even then the items were listed as new.
Seems to me there are changes made when personnel changes occurred over the last 25 years, and a new person became responsible for numbering. The fact is that The caboose in question was first in the catalog in 1997, over 20 years ago and when stock ran low it went out of the catalog 3 years later. So in many ways it is new for 2019. The new ones will have metal wheels but the old ones came out with plastic wheels.
